  • The Dewalt DCC018N has a range of features that set it apart from the rest.
    This tyre/tire inflator which is called a DCC0201B in the USA is great I felt I had to do a review to give an overview of how awesome it is. The only gripes I had was the mains electrical power lead does not come in the pack and has to be purchased separately, the hose could be longer too. There is a trick to change it from Bar to PSi on the digital readout this video shows you how. #dewalt #review #tireinflator #tool
